In the bustling world of advertising and communications, Dentsu Group Inc. stands as a formidable force, having its roots deeply embedded in the rich tapestry of Japan's media landscape. Founded in 1901, Dentsu has grown from its initial focus on news advertising into a global powerhouse in marketing communications. The company's journey is marked by strategic expansions and the relentless pursuit of innovation, including its significant acquisition of London's Aegis Group in 2012, which paved the way for Dentsu's global outreach. By integrating Aegis, Dentsu not only broadened its footprint but also enhanced its capabilities in digital and media services, setting the stage for a dynamic presence across over 140 countries. Dentsu's revenue engine is fueled primarily by its comprehensive suite of services, encompassing advertising, media, and digital solutions. The company expertly crafts media strategies and creative content that resonate with consumers worldwide, driving brand visibility and engagement. Its business model revolves around delivering tailored communications strategies through both traditional avenues, like television and print, and modern digital channels, harnessing data and technology for precision targeting. By capitalizing on these dual capabilities, Dentsu not only drives results for its clients but also captures significant market share in the competitive advertising industry. The group's strategic emphasis on integrating creativity and technology exemplifies its commitment to adapting in an era where data-driven insights and innovative storytelling converge.

What is Dentsu Group Inc's current Gross Margin?

The current Gross Margin for Dentsu Group Inc is 84.8%, which is below its 3-year median of 86.5%.

How has Gross Margin changed over time?

Over the last 3 years, Dentsu Group Inc’s Gross Margin has decreased from 89.8% to 84.8%. During this period, it reached a low of 83.6% on Jun 30, 2025 and a high of 89.8% on Sep 30, 2022.
